How Can I Become a Recreational Therapist?
Details: You'll need at least 480 hours of supervised recreational therapy internship work, which must take place over 12 weeks, and you'll need to work at least 20 hours per week. Once you meet these qualifications, you'll need to pass an exam to become certified. Continuing education credits are required to maintain certification. recreational therapy certification

Recreational Therapy Degree Programs and Certification
Details: Program Options. Associate's, bachelor's, and master's degree, internship usually required. Specializations. Aquatic therapy, pediatrics, social therapy, animal therapy, geriatrics. Certification Requirements. Need for certification determined by employer, certification through the National Council for Therapeutic Recreation Certification. recreational therapist training

Recreational Therapists - U.S. Bureau of Labor Statistics
Details: Education. Recreational therapists typically need a bachelor’s degree in a healthcare field, such as recreational therapy, or in recreation and fitness. Recreational therapy programs include courses in assessment, human anatomy, medical and psychiatric terminology, characteristics of illnesses and disabilities, and the use of assistive

Become A Recreational Therapist - American Therapeutic …
Details: The first option requires a bachelor’s degree in recreational therapy, completion of a supervised internship of at least 560 hours, and passing an exam. The other options also require passing an exam, but allow candidates with a bachelor’s degree in an unrelated subject to qualify with various combinations of education and work experience.

Rec Therapy Today® Earn all of Your CEUs online
Details: Rec Therapists need to earn Continuing Education Units (CEUs) to renew their national certification and/ or state license. Rec Therapists with the Certified Therapeutic Recreation Specialist (CTRS) credential are required to earn at least 50 clock hours of Continuing Education (CE), which is (measured as 5.0 CEUs) before the end of their five

About Recreational Therapy NCTRC
Details: Recreational therapy, also known as therapeutic recreation, is a systematic process that utilizes recreation and other activity-based interventions to address the assessed needs of individuals with illnesses and/or disabling conditions, as a means to psychological and physical health, recovery and well-being.
